In the space of just one generation India's aviation industry will have grown from being a minor player to one of the largest and most vibrant markets in the world, creating new global opportunities and responsibilities for India.

The forthcoming CAPA India Aviation Summit and CAPA India Airport Summit will provide some key insights and new research into one of the world's fastest growing air transport markets. Across three days, the two summits will deliver a masterclass in Indian aviation, including 20+ exclusive analysis and data presentations on critical industry issues delivered by CAPA Advisory & Research.

CAPA estimates that up to USD45 billion of investment will be required for airport expansion and construction in India by 2030, to keep pace with the projected growth in airport traffic. Its summit presentations will include the outlook for Indian airports and cover CAPA's project tracker for Indian airport expansion and construction, operational and financial benchmarking of Indian airports, the outlook for the Indian ground handling sector, opportunities to develop self-connecting traffic in India and key trends in Indian passenger and cargo sectors.

The agenda has been designed to enable delegates to develop a clear understanding of market growth, competition, policy and regulation, supply-side constraints, investment conditions, prospects for consolidation, and the nature of industry risks. It will also include an address from Hon Jayant Sinha, India's Minister of State for Civil Aviation on the key initiatives being implemented by the Government of India to create a successful and sustainable aviation sector which facilitates business, trade and tourism and drives economic development.
